Been away for a while changing it up for this year, always wanted to do the rocket bunny and do something a bit crazy.
So had the rocket bunny kit fitted by myself and my good friend, took most free evenings and weekend days that we were both free.
I then had to order some wheels to match the wideness of the kit so I ordered 12j Work Meister L1 for the front and 15J Work Meister L1 for the back.
Whilst doing all this I needed more noise from the exhaust so I went up to mij performance in Walsall to get a custom exhaust made up (sounds so much better now)

I felt after a few months of the wheels being on, they needed a freshen up so I took the wheels to Rimscarnated in Wiltshire and wanted them to really pop in the sun. So we came up with the plan of the dishes being polished up and the centres getting a bronze finish with a chrome layer on top so when the sun hits they really do shine bright. The results of Isaac works are astonishing in my eyes!!!
